Understanding the P1525 Diagnostic Code

The P1525 diagnostic code indicates a problem with the throttle body, specifically related to its service requirements. This code signals that the vehicle’s engine control module (ECM) has detected an issue affecting the throttle actuator control system.

Common Causes of P1525

  • Faulty throttle position sensor (TPS)
  • Electrical issues, such as damaged wiring or connectors
  • Dirty or malfunctioning throttle body
  • Software issues in the ECM
  • Vacuum leaks in the intake system

Symptoms to Watch For

  • Check engine light illuminated
  • Rough idling or stalling
  • Reduced engine power
  • Increased fuel consumption
  • Unresponsive accelerator pedal

To address the P1525 code, start by inspecting the throttle body and associated components. Cleaning the throttle body can often resolve issues related to carbon buildup. If cleaning does not help, test the TPS and wiring integrity. Consider reprogramming or updating the ECM software if necessary. Always clear the code after repair to see if it reappears, indicating a persistent issue that needs further diagnosis.

Using an OBD-II scanner, you can monitor real-time data to assist in pinpointing the problem. If troubleshooting proves challenging, consulting a professional mechanic may be the best course of action.

Causes of P1525 Code in Vehicles

The P1525 code indicates an issue with the throttle body, specifically related to the throttle body service requirement. Several factors can contribute to this code’s activation.

1. Throttle Body Malfunction

A common cause is the throttle body itself experiencing malfunction. Issues may arise from carbon buildup, which restricts airflow and affects the throttle position sensor’s accuracy. Cleaning the throttle body can often resolve this problem.

2. Electrical Issues

Faulty wiring or poor connections in the throttle body circuit can trigger the P1525 code. Inspect wiring harnesses, connectors, and ground points for damage or corrosion. Repair or replace any problematic components to ensure proper electrical signal transmission.

3. Throttle Position Sensor Failure

If the throttle position sensor (TPS) malfunctions, it can send incorrect readings to the engine control module (ECM). Testing the TPS with a multimeter can help identify a defective sensor that requires replacement.

4. Vacuum Leaks

Vacuum leaks in the intake system can disrupt the air-fuel mixture, causing performance issues and the P1525 code to trigger. Check hoses, gaskets, and intake manifold for any leaks and replace damaged components.

5. Software Issues

Sometimes, outdated or corrupted engine control software can lead to erroneous codes. Verify if the vehicle’s ECM software is up to date and perform any necessary updates to prevent false readings.

Cause Solution
Throttle Body Malfunction Clean or replace the throttle body.
Electrical Issues Inspect and repair wiring or connections.
Throttle Position Sensor Failure Test and replace the TPS if defective.
Vacuum Leaks Check for leaks and replace damaged parts.
Software Issues Update the ECM software.

Addressing these issues promptly can help ensure vehicle performance and prevent ongoing problems associated with the P1525 code. Regular maintenance and inspections will also contribute to the longevity of the throttle body system.

Step-by-Step Guide to Inspecting Throttle Assembly

Begin the inspection by ensuring that the engine is turned off and cool. Disconnect the battery to prevent any accidental starts during the process. This step is crucial for your safety.

Next, locate the throttle assembly. You’ll typically find it between the air intake and the engine. Once located, visually inspect for any obvious signs of damage or wear, such as cracks or leaking fluids.

Cleaning the Throttle Body

Remove any electrical connectors and vacuum hoses attached to the throttle assembly. Carefully detach the throttle body from the intake manifold, noting the orientation for reinstallation.

Using a throttle body cleaner, spray the interior surfaces of the throttle body. A soft cloth or a soft-bristle brush aids in removing carbon deposits and grime buildup. Make sure to clean both the throttle plate and the surrounding edges.

Checking for Proper Functionality

Inspect the throttle plate for smooth operation. Manually open and close the throttle plate by hand. It should move freely without sticking. If any resistance is felt, consider replacing the throttle body.

Reconnect the throttle body and electrical connectors. Reattach any vacuum hoses you previously removed. Securely tighten everything to the manufacturer’s specifications.

Finally, reconnect the battery and start the engine. Observe the throttle response. Any irregularities in acceleration timing or idling may indicate further issues requiring attention.

How to Reset the P1525 Code After Maintenance

To reset the P1525 code, use an OBD-II scanner. Begin by plugging the scanner into the vehicle’s diagnostic port, usually located under the dashboard near the steering column. Turn on the ignition without starting the engine to power the scanner.

Once the scanner is powered, select the option to read diagnostic trouble codes. Confirm that the P1525 code appears on the display. After noting the code, choose the option to clear or erase the codes. This action will reset the check engine light.

Using the Battery Disconnect Method

If you don’t have a scanner available, disconnect the vehicle’s battery. First, turn off the ignition. Remove the negative terminal of the battery and wait for about 15 to 30 minutes. Reconnect the terminal securely before starting the engine. This method often clears the code from the ECU, including the P1525.

Verifying the Reset

After resetting, start the engine and let it idle for a few minutes. Monitor the dashboard for any warning lights. If the check engine light remains off after several ignition cycles, the reset process is successful. If the P1525 code reappears, further diagnosis may be necessary to address any underlying issues.

Regular maintenance and addressing issues promptly help prevent the P1525 code from recurring. Always keep a record of any repairs or maintenance performed to streamline future diagnostics.

Understanding the Relationship Between P1525 and Other Codes

P1525, indicating “Throttle Body Service Required,” often coexists with other diagnostic trouble codes (DTCs) that relate to engine performance, air intake, and throttle control. Commonly paired codes include P0120 to P0123, which address issues with throttle position sensors. If you encounter P1525, check for these codes as they can provide insight into potential underlying problems affecting the throttle body.

For instance, if the system returns a P0121 along with P1525, this points to a circuit malfunction in the throttle position sensor. This relationship suggests that a faulty sensor may send incorrect data to the engine control unit (ECU), leading to throttle body malfunction. Repairing or replacing the throttle position sensor can resolve both issues effectively.

Another relevant code is P2101, which signifies “Throttle Actuator Control Motor Range/Performance Problem.” Seeing this code alongside P1525 indicates that the throttle system’s electronic control may be struggling to manage the throttle opening effectively. Addressing the root cause here involves checking the throttle actuator and its connection to the ECU.

Additionally, codes like P0505, which relates to the idle control system, could appear with P1525. This combination often points to a need for cleaning or servicing the throttle body to restore proper functionality. Consider routine maintenance to prevent buildup that could affect throttle performance.

When interpreting P1525, it is beneficial to conduct a systematic check of related codes. Many of these codes share diagnostic paths, so resolving one issue may rectify multiple codes. Always clear the codes after repairs and perform a test drive to ensure that the system resets and operates smoothly.

Cost Estimates for Throttle Body Services and Repairs

Expect to spend between $200 and $500 for throttle body services, including cleaning and potential repairs. Basic cleaning typically costs around $100 to $150, while complete throttle body replacement may range from $400 to $600, depending on the vehicle’s make and model.

Factors Affecting Cost

Labor rates and parts prices significantly influence overall expenses. Mechanic shops may charge anywhere from $75 to $150 per hour, and prices can vary by location. Genuine parts usually cost more than aftermarket alternatives, but they often ensure better compatibility and longevity.

Tips for Cost Management

Regular maintenance helps prevent more severe issues, which can reduce long-term costs. Look for local promotions or service packages that include throttle body cleaning as part of a broader tune-up. Always compare quotes from multiple mechanics to ensure fair pricing.
